Brain volume is a better biomarker of outcomes in ischemic stroke compared to brain atrophy

no code implementations19 Mar 2024 Kenda Alhadid, Robert W. Regenhardt, Natalia S. Rost, Markus D. Schirmer

Higher BPF and a larger brain volume were both associated with favorable functional outcomes, however, comparison of both models suggested that the brain volume model (BIC=501) explains the data better compared to the BPF model (BIC=511).
